Wind Air Control

Author(s) Ms. Shravani Satish Hibare, Ms. Tejashree Rajendra Bansode
Country India
Abstract The Internet of Things (IoT) continues to
transform conventional home environments into
intelligent,
interconnected
systems,
offering
convenience, efficiency, and enhanced user control.
This project presents an IoT-based smart fan control
system that leverages the ESP32S microcontroller and
the Blynk mobile application to enable real-time,
wireless control of a fan's power and speed. The
ESP32S serves as the core processing unit, facilitating
seamless communication between hardware and
cloud-based
services
via
Wi-Fi. The
system architecture aligns with widely adopted IoT
models [1]; [2] and incorporates mobile-based
automation principles as highlighted by [3]
[4]Additionally, it draws from [5]foundational vision
of IoT and contemporary insights into scalable smart
home solutions [6] [7]Through the integration of
modern software interfaces like the Blynk app and
robust hardware platforms, this project offers a cost
effective, user-friendly approach to smart appliance
control, paving the way for more advanced
applications in home automation and energy
management.
